Anything could be machined i guess but this thought process is a total waste of time. Who ever told you this would work has no clue and should stay away from GM engines, let him go **** up a ford or something no one wants.

I believe the only things that the Gen 1 small block ( 55-96) has in common with the GEN III LSx engines are they are both push rod V8's and might share a similar bore size when compared to the 5.7 LS1. No parts will interchange.
